A note on the S input jacks

The input selectors for the S inputs and Video inputs work in conjunction with each other.

The AVR-1905/785 is equipped with a function for converting video signals.

The signal connected to the S-Video signal terminal is output to the composite video and component video monitor out terminals.

The REC OUT terminals have no conversion function, so when recording only connect the S-Video terminals.
